Violation. Penalty. Violation of permits, season, bag limits, shooting hours and methods of taking game. $50 to $500 fine and/or up to 90 days in jail. Illegal taking/possession of deer, bear or wild turkey. $200 to $1,000 fine and 5 to 90 days in jail, restitution of $1,500 for bear, $1,000 for deer/turkey, plus revocation of hunting licenses ...Where else can I get spatial data from the State of Michigan? Courtesy of the Michigan DNR. The first is to hold hunter satisfaction at or above 60%. The second is to keep hunter interference at or below 30%. The third is to maintain harvest success at or above 25%. In 2020, spring turkey hunter satisfaction was almost 78% (incidentally, 25% higher than deer hunter expressed satisfaction), reported …Turkey Hunting - Turkey Permit Michigan - Hi All, I would like to know if anyone in Michigan has an extra Turkey permit or got turned down for the original permit and doesn't want to take a left over. Managing turkeys in Michigan involves the complex interactions of turkey populations, their habitat and their relationship to people. Hunting plays an important role in managing turkeys by regulating their numbers. The goal of the spring turkey hunting season is to maximize hunter opportunity while maintaining a satisfactory hunting experience.12-Feb-2013 ... The owner of any commercial processing operation ...Turkey. M. 1/1. Adult males are very large and dark with a bare, red and blue head, with red wattles on the throat and neck. They have long legs. The feathers are bronzy and iridescent. Males, and some females, have a tuft of hairlike feathers (a "beard") in the middle of the breast. Females are smaller and less iridescent. fedex in cypress texas Application period: Jan. 1 - Feb. 1, 2024. RAP (Report All Poaching): Call or text 800-292-7800. TURKEY MANAGEMENT.
